After the Main Keynote, it was time to take all of this insight and inspiration and immerse yourself in everything Dreamforce had to offer, from a keynote with Mel Robbins on embracing change and inspiring teams, to sessions on Agentforce ‘Vibes’ (vibecoding in the Salesforce context), discussions on Agent interoperability, A2A (Agent-2-Agent protocol from spearheaded by Google), Agentforce multi-agent architecture, and an Agentic Enterprise deep-dive.

During these sessions, I really gained an understanding of how to think about building agents in the future: it is not just a project; it is ongoing and continuous work that you need to fine-tune and adjust to get maximum results. You should think about how you can connect AI Agents handling tasks in different systems together through the A2A protocol, how to give Agents the right context with MCP (Model Context Protocol), and, by doing this, enable Agents to drive scale while humans drive impact. The goal is not to replace humans but to enable them to do more, faster, and be more efficient.
